What is a Line Distribution Maker and Why Should You Use It?
A line distribution maker is a specialized tool designed to allocate lines, tasks, or responsibilities in a structured and equitable manner. Whether you're working on a screenplay, dividing work among team members, or planning a theatrical performance, this tool ensures that every participant or element is given an appropriate share of the workload. The primary goal of a line distribution maker is to eliminate bias, reduce manual effort, and provide a transparent overview of how resources are allocated. The tool operates on algorithms that analyze input data, such as the number of participants, the volume of tasks, or the length of dialogue, and then distribute these elements proportionally. For example, in scriptwriting, a line distribution maker can ensure that no character is overburdened with dialogue while others are underutilized. Similarly, in project management, it can allocate tasks based on team members' skill sets and availability, ensuring a balanced workload. Why should you use a line distribution maker? The answer lies in its ability to enhance efficiency and fairness. Manual allocation is prone to errors and biases, which can lead to imbalances and dissatisfaction. A line distribution maker eliminates these issues by providing an objective, data-driven approach. Additionally, it saves time by automating repetitive tasks, allowing you to focus on more creative or strategic aspects of your project. Whether you're a filmmaker, educator, or project manager, integrating a line distribution maker into your workflow can significantly improve outcomes.

Input Parameters: What Information Does the Tool Require?
The first step in using a line distribution maker is providing the necessary input data. This typically includes details such as the number of participants, the total volume of tasks, or the length of dialogue. For instance, in scriptwriting, you might input the total number of lines and the number of characters. In project management, you might specify the tasks and the team members available to complete them. The more accurate and detailed the input, the better the tool can allocate resources.
Algorithmic Processing: How Does the Tool Allocate Resources?
Once the input data is provided, the line distribution maker processes it using predefined algorithms. These algorithms are designed to ensure fairness and efficiency. For example, they might use proportional distribution to allocate lines or tasks based on the input parameters. In some cases, advanced tools allow for customization, enabling users to set priorities or constraints. For instance, you might specify that certain characters in a script should have more dialogue or that specific team members should handle certain tasks.
Output Visualization: How Are the Results Presented?
After processing the data, the tool generates an output that visualizes the distribution. This could be in the form of charts, tables, or lists, depending on the tool's design. For example, a scriptwriter might see a table showing how many lines each character has, while a project manager might see a Gantt chart illustrating task assignments. The visual representation makes it easy to review and adjust the distribution if needed.

In Scriptwriting: How Can Line Distribution Maker Enhance Dialogue Allocation?
One of the most prominent applications of a line distribution maker is in scriptwriting. Whether you're working on a film, TV show, or theatrical performance, ensuring balanced dialogue is crucial. A line distribution maker helps scriptwriters allocate lines to characters in a way that feels natural and fair. This is especially useful in ensemble casts where multiple characters share the spotlight. By using the tool, writers can avoid overloading one character with dialogue while neglecting others, resulting in a more cohesive narrative.
In Project Management: How Does Line Distribution Maker Improve Task Allocation?
Project managers can also benefit significantly from line distribution maker tools. These tools help allocate tasks among team members based on their skills, availability, and workload. For instance, if a project involves multiple deadlines and deliverables, the tool can ensure that no team member is overwhelmed while others are underutilized. This promotes fairness, reduces burnout, and enhances overall productivity.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Using a Line Distribution Maker
While line distribution maker tools are incredibly useful, they are not foolproof. Here are some common mistakes to avoid to ensure optimal results.
Overlooking Input Accuracy: Why Is Precise Data Crucial?
One of the most common mistakes is providing inaccurate input data. Since the tool relies on this data to allocate resources, any errors can lead to imbalances. Always double-check your inputs to ensure accuracy.
Ignoring Customization Options: How Can Tailoring Improve Results?
Many line distribution maker tools offer customization options, such as setting priorities or constraints. Ignoring these features can limit the tool's effectiveness. Take the time to explore and utilize these options to achieve the best results.
Failing to Review Output: Why Is Post-Processing Important?
Finally, don't assume that the tool's output is perfect. Always review the results to ensure they align with your expectations. If necessary, make manual adjustments to fine-tune the distribution.
